Jefferson was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They were outmatched by the Harlem Huskies and fell 73-44.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Huskies this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 48-36 back in January.
Jefferson lost despite a true team effort on offense. The best among them was Alanna Morehead, who posted 24 points. That was a full 54.5% of Jefferson's points, marking the fourth time in a row Morehead has scored more than a third of the team's points. Mercedes Hollins was another key player, putting up 12 points.
Jefferson's loss dropped their record down to 4-27. As for Harlem, they are on a roll lately: they've won three of their last four matches, which provided a massive bump to their 10-21 record this season.
Coming up, Jefferson and Rockford East will face off at 12:00 p.m. on Saturday without much rest, having both just played. Harlem does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
